Today Brent Bailey wrote:

> Hello,  Im using FBSD 4.6 R.... i recently installed something  (i dont
> know what ) that changed the permissions on my /tmp  directory.making
> things like mysql & php and other programs not function correctly.
>
> as things are now on the broken box the permissions are:
> drwx------  root  wheel  /tmp
>
> I have another FBSD box thats working fine ..and the permissions on its
> /tmp dir are:drwxrwxrwt   root  wheel  /tmp
>
> now to restore the permissions on the broken box ..i did
> #chmod 777 /tmp

>
> however im not sure how to get the "t"  on the permissions back (im not
> even sure what the "t" means)

it's a sticky bit

in a directory with the `sticky bit' set, only the file owner and the user
(process) with root privileges can unlink the file.

> Can anyone tell me how to get the permissions back to:
> drwxrwxrwt   root  wheel  /tmp    ???

chmod 41777 /tmp
